Earthquake Rattles Valley, Originates Near San Diego

An earthquake was felt earlier today here in the valley.
It struck just as our news crew was in the middle of our morning meeting.
A strong initial jolt shook the area.
Shortly after, an aftershock followed.
At first, the quake was reported as a magnitude 6.2.
However, it has since been downgraded to a 5.2.
The U.S. Geological Survey confirmed the revised magnitude.
The epicenter was located in San Diego County.
Specifically, it was two miles north of the city of San Diego.
There are no immediate reports of damage or injuries.
Residents are encouraged to stay alert for possible aftershocks.
